Relief Fragment Depicting a Yaksi, ca. 6th century. Mottled red sandstone, 20 x 7 1/4 x 5 5/16 in. (50.8 x 18.4 x 13.5 cm). Brooklyn Museum, Gift of the Ernest Erickson Foundation, Inc., 86.227.169. (Photo: Brooklyn Museum)
